Notice Description
Dartford and Gravesham NHS Trust (the Trust) intends to enter into arrangements with [Bright Horizons] (the Operator) to grant the Operator a lease of land at the Darent Valley Hospital (the Hospital) to enable the Operator to construct and operate a nursery which staff at the Hospital will be able to use. The documents to be entered into by the Trust comprise Heads of Terms, an Agreement for Lease and a Lease.
Lot Information
Lot 1
The Trust intends to enter into (1) the Heads of Terms and (2) the Agreement for Lease, which provides the Operator with the option to construct a nursery on the Site. In the event that it does so, following completion of the nursery, the Trust will grant the Operator a Lease of the Site.
The arrangements are a land deal and do not amount to a public works contract or a works concession contract for the purposes of the Public Contracts Regulations 2015 (the PCR), the Concession Contracts Regulations 2016 (the CCR) or the Procurement Act 2023 (the Act). Additional information: The Trust identified the Operator following a competitive process, which was carried out outside the PCR, CCR and Act, which provided market operators within the sector with the opportunity to submit proposals to be granted a lease of the Site that would permit operation of a nursery.
The Trust proposes to enter into the Heads of Terms, followed by an Agreement for Lease in respect of the Site. The Agreement for Lease will contain break rights in favour of the Trust in the event that the Operator opts not to exercise its right to develop a nursery at the Site. Where the Operator chooses to exercise its rights to develop a nursery at the Site, the Trust will grant a Lease of the Site to the Operator following completion of the relevant works. The Operator is under no obligation to undertake development at the Site. No public contract arises due to a lack of enforceable obligation.
The Lease will contain tenant covenants which limit the permitted use of the Site to nursery facilities and requirements to ensure that any buildings are constructed and maintained in line with statutory requirements and that any nursery services are carried out in line with statutory requirements and in a way that does not obstruct the wider operation of the Hospital. These obligations are consistent with the grant of a lease to permit development and operation of facilities on a live hospital site. The Trust is not specifying requirements for the nursery if constructed, or providing any guarantee that staff will use the nursery's services if constructed and there is no enforceable obligation on the Operator to deliver the nursery.
As such, no public contract or concession contract arises under the PCR, CCR or Procurement Act.
The Trust will not enter into any contract or agreement with [Bright Horizons] before the expiry of the 10 day standstill period following publication of this notice.
